EXCLUSIVE: Impressions from the Streets of Caracas

For the second time this week the streets of Caracas are on fire. Last Saturday, hundreds of thousands, perhaps well over 2 million red wrapped masses of humanity streamed through the five main central city roads: Avenida Mexico Y Universidad, Avenida Bolivar, Avenida Lecuna and Avenida Urdaneta. Tributary lanes also brighten the gray concrete with government gifted coloured hats and shirts of pure socialist red.
